敏捷开发作为一种软件开发方法论,旨在提高团队的工作效率和质量。它强调快速迭代、持续交付和灵活适应变化。本文将深入探讨敏捷开发的核心理念,解析团队在敏捷实践中的闪耀瞬间。
敏捷开发的核心理念
1. 用户至上
敏捷开发的核心是满足用户需求。这意味着团队需要与用户保持紧密沟通,确保开发的产品真正符合用户期望。
2. 快速迭代
敏捷开发强调快速迭代,允许团队在产品开发过程中不断调整和优化。这有助于尽早发现并解决问题,提高产品质量。
3. 灵活适应
敏捷开发鼓励团队在面对变化时保持灵活。这意味着团队需要具备快速适应新需求、新技术和外部环境变化的能力。
4. 自组织团队
敏捷开发倡导自组织团队,让团队成员自主决策、自我管理,充分发挥个人潜力。
团队闪耀瞬间
1. 沟通无障碍
在敏捷团队中,沟通是至关重要的。团队成员之间保持无障碍沟通,能够快速解决问题,提高工作效率。
例子:
某敏捷团队在开发过程中,遇到一个技术难题。团队成员通过即时通讯工具进行讨论,最终在短时间内找到了解决方案。
2. 快速响应变化
敏捷团队在面对需求变更时,能够迅速调整计划,确保项目顺利进行。
例子:
某敏捷团队在项目开发过程中,客户提出新增功能需求。团队立即召开会议,讨论解决方案,并在短时间内完成新功能的开发。
3. 持续学习与成长
敏捷团队注重团队成员的个人成长,鼓励他们不断学习新知识、新技能。
例子:
某敏捷团队定期组织内部培训,分享最新技术动态,帮助团队成员提升技能。
4. 高效协作
敏捷团队通过高效的协作,实现项目目标。
例子:
某敏捷团队采用看板管理方法,明确任务优先级,确保团队成员协同工作,提高项目进度。
总结
敏捷开发为团队提供了高效、灵活的工作方式。通过不断优化沟通、响应变化、学习与成长以及高效协作,团队能够在敏捷实践中创造闪耀瞬间。在我国软件产业中,越来越多的团队开始采用敏捷开发,相信在未来,敏捷开发将为我国软件产业带来更多辉煌。
